Required Materials or Books:

  • We will be using Discover Texas-Adventures in Texas History, a curriculum on CD-ROM designed to teach Texas history, geography, and government to students between 4th and 9th grades.  This curriculum was developed by former homeschooling mom Lynn Dean. Siblings in the class can share the disk. Other supplies will be needed for projects. The supply fee covers the cost of the CD.

Class Description:  The following is taken from the Discover Texas online website: Discover Texas the way it was meant to be discovered...one adventure after another!  Ten volumes discover ten historical eras: Geography and Indian cultures, Early Explorers, Missions and Colonies, Texas as a Nation, Texas in the Civil War, Statehood and Constitution, Cavalry and Indians, Ranches, Cotton and Oil, Texas Today/Famous Texans, and My Place in History. Unit study activities, real books, carefully selected websites and even a field trip at the end of the year will help students experience the "greatest state in the main forty-eight"
